The board is run by the chairman of the board who may or may not be an employee of the company. In larger companies the board is partitioned into several committees with specific tasks. For example, a compensation? committee is commonly formed to make decisions regarding salary and stock allocations for top management (and sometimes for the entire employee pool). Others might include a legal affairs committee, and a mergers and acquisitions committee. |
